Royal-Thomian continues uninterrupted-by Reemus Fernando Source:Island The fact that the historic Battle of the Blues had been played uninterruptedly even during the two World Wars and local insurgencies is something that ‘Royal-Thomian’ enthusiasts cherish so dearly. That uninterrupted status of the annual encounter will be intact when S. Thomas’ under the captaincy of Shalin de Mel and Royal skippered by the former Sri Lanka Under-19 player Ahan Wickramasinghe enter the SSC ground for the 142nd edition of the Big Match today. After the inaugural match was played in 1880, it is the first time the match is played in October as the organizers had to postpone the event twice (May and September) this year due to the Covid 19 pandemic. Royal-Thomian Big Match from Oct. 28-30 at SSC-by Dhammika Ratnaweera Source:Dailynews After several postponements due to the COVID-19 pandemic, the 142nd Battle of the Blues Inter-School Big Match between the traditional rivals Royal College and S. Thomas’ College will be played behind closed doors from October 28 to 30 at the SSC Grounds in Maitland Place. The two teams and match officials will be following all COVID-19 protocol and health and safety guidelines of Sri Lanka Cricket (SLC) that will regulate playing conditions, as well as be within a bio-secure environment as per the guidelines of the Ministry of Health Royal led by former Sri Lanka Under-19 cap, Ahan Wickramasinghe, will take on the Shalin de Mel-led Thomian outfit for the coveted D. S. Senanayake Memorial Shield. ...
